      Reply #58: Aug 21, 2009 12:25:23 am
      I HAVE JUST COMPLETED FFVII, and when I say completed I mean 100%

      I even beat Emerald and Ruby weapon... in such an easy way, just Cloud, others dead, and did W-summon with knights of round linked with HP Absorb, he couldn't even hurt me in time, after 10 minutes Emerald was dead!!!! whoohoo Ruby was easier, but W-summoned Hades to paralyse and the knights of round, then mimed them constantly!

      Can't believe I beat Weapons... finished game with Cloud Level 90, the rest not far behind... got all Ultimate weapons and level 4 limits! Ohhhh yeahhhh!

      The finished the actually game, after beating Weapons Sephroth with PISS easy, to 4x Cut from Cloud each 9999hp, and one limit 4 Barrette move, DEAD...

      BYE FFVII until I start you up again in two years (ritual)

      Anyone wants tips, advice on anythin let me know. Breeding Chocobo's? Secret items, HOW to kill weapons? let me know!
